Legendary Irish jockey Pat Eddery dies aged 63

Legendary jockey Pat Eddery has died at the age of 63.

Eddery was crowned champion 11 times, claimed four Prix de l’Arc de Triomphes and won over 4,600 races before his retirement in 2003.
